GB 17927.1-2011
AbolishedUpholstered furniture - Assessment of the resistance to ignition of the mattress and the safa - Part 1: Ignition source:smouldering cigarette

Application Summary AI generated
This standard specifies a test method for evaluating the resistance of upholstered furniture, specifically mattresses and sofas, to ignition from a smouldering cigarette. It is applied in the Chinese consumer goods industry to assess fire safety risks for household and commercial furniture, ensuring products meet regulatory requirements for flammability. The test simulates real-world scenarios where a lit cigarette is placed on the furniture surface to determine if it causes progressive smouldering or ignition.
